our 1960s lounge chairs in the style of Eero Saarinen, an excellent example of modernist design characterized by a mix of curved lines and structural minimalism. The shell is entirely covered in black faux leather or imitation leather with a smooth, taut appearance. The shape is enveloping, with a backrest that curves slightly backward and armrests that blend gently with the backrest, creating a shell shape. The lines are clean and organic. The armchair rests on four slender, tapered legs in dark metal. The legs are positioned at a slight angle, giving the piece a feeling of lightness and upward momentum, typical of the aesthetics of the era. The tips of the legs end with feet.
